8.9% of employees had fixed-term contracts during the second quarter of 2019, according to Eurostat figures published on 20 November.

The highest proportions were recorded in Spain (26.4%), Poland (22.2%), Portugal (21%) and the Netherlands (20.5%). Across the EU28, the figure was 13.6%.

Temporary employees represented the lowest shares of total staffing in the UK (5.1%), Bulgaria (4.1%), Estonia (3.4%) and Latvia (3.1%),

Eurostat reported on workers in the 15-64 age group, using seasonally adjusted data.
